PROCEDURE

实验过程

To a solution of 3-bromo-7-(1,1-dimethoxyethyl)imidazo[1,2-α]pyrimidine (1.0 g, 3.5 mmol) at −45° C. was added isopropylmagnesium chloride (2.6 ml of a 2M solution in THF, 5.2 mmol) dropwise. After stirring at −45° C. for 1.5 h tri-n-butylstannyl chloride (1.52 ml, 5.6 mmol) was added dropwise. The solution was stirred at −45° C. for 15 min then the cooling bath was removed and the solution stirred at room temperature for 1.5 h. After this time half of the solution was taken and degassed with N2 for 15 min. 4-Chloro-2-(pyridin-4-yl)pyrimidine (prepared according to J. Med. Chem., 1982, 25(7), 837-842) (487 mg, 2.55 mmol) and tetrakis(triphenylphosphine)palladium(0) (294 mg, 0.26 mmol) were then added and the mixture heated at reflux for 18 h. After this time the solvent was evaporated and the residue partitioned between dichloromethane (2×40 ml) and water (40 ml). The combined organic layers were washed with brine (40 ml), dried (MgSO4) and evaporated. The residue was chromatographed on silica gel, eluting with 1:1 isohexane:ethyl acetate followed by dichloromethane:MeOH (97:3), to afford 7-(1,1-dimethoxyethyl)-3-[2-(pyridin-4-yl)pyrimidin-4-yl]imidazo[1,2-α]pyrimidine (171 mg, 28%) as an off-white solid: δH (360 MHz, CDCl3) 1.76 (3H, s), 3.33 (6H, s), 7.66-7.69 (2H, m), 8.28 (2H, dd, J 4.6 and 1.5), 8.60 (1H, s), 8.80-8.90 (3H, m), 10.30 (1H, d, J 7.3); m/z (ES+) 363 (M++H).
